## Deploying PointsKeeper

Welcome aboard! PointsKeeper is our loyalty-points ledger, and deploys are pretty painless once you've done one. Build the container, push it to the internal registry, and let Shipwell roll it out to staging first — never straight to prod, even for a "tiny" fix. The ledger is append-only, so botched writes stick around forever. Before your first deploy, set your local environment to match the staging config below.

settings of bafof-tagep:
[frador]
port = 9300
region = west-1
host = frador.norvacorp.corp
timeout_ms = 3000
retries = 5

**Q: Why did my request get a 429 from the Tollgate gateway?**

Tollgate enforces per-service token buckets: 200 requests/minute default, bursts up to 50. Limits are keyed on the calling service identity, not IP. If you're reviewing code that retries on 429, check it honors the Retry-After header and backs off exponentially — hammering the gateway triggers a temporary ban. Custom limits require a quota entry in the gateway config repo, approved by the platform team. For quota increases or disputes, email the gateway owners at the address below.

escalation mailbox, fahaf-bajep: druael@lumiccorp.internal

Handing off the Quillermo fleet fuel-usage report before the weekly sync. Pipeline pulls telemetry from the Bramble depots nightly; the rollup job has been flaky, so rerun it manually if Tuesday's numbers look thin. Dashboards live in Ferncast. To rerun the job you'll need the scheduler account, and its recovery passphrase is the one noted just below.

unlock words, fawig-bagef: olidor-holir-istox-holath-tamys-quenion-giliel